Comment There is a whole book on how to do this (Score 2) 236
Working Effectively with Legacy Code
http://www.amazon.co.uk/Working-Effectively-Legacy-Code-ebook/dp/B005OYHF0A/ref=sr_1_1?ie=UTF8&qid=1344190021&sr=8-1
The rule on staying alive as a program manager is to give 'em a number or give 'em a date, but never give 'em both at once.